Csharp Programming Language No Further a Mystery

is actually a member that implements the steps required to initialize an instance of the class. A static constructor

The C# specification particulars a minimum amount set of forms and class libraries that the compiler expects to acquire available.

Under can be a snapshot of how an item might appear like for our Tutorial class. Now we have three objects, Each and every with their unique respective TutorialID and TutorialName.

An Operation's implementation very first evaluates the still left and suitable operands (by recursively invoking their Assess procedures) after which performs the specified arithmetic operation.

This code results in a brand new occasion of Attract. We attain entry to this new object by means of the MyDraw variable. This variable holds a reference to the article.

Member variables are Those people declared so which they are offered to all code in just our class. Ordinarily member variables are Non-public in scope-readily available only to your code inside our class alone. They're also often called occasion variables or as attributes.

C# 3.0 expanded help for useful programming While using the introduction of a lightweight syntax for lambda expressions, extension techniques (an affordance for modules), and a listing comprehension syntax in the form of a "query comprehension" language. Popular form process[edit]

In memory, you can generate an item utilizing the “new” search term. In C#, price sorts confer with other data kind variables whilst objects are reference types. Furthermore, other value types are saved in the stack while objects are saved during the heap.

The form class has two constructors. The 1st a person may be the default constructor. The 2nd one particular takes two parameters: the x, y coordinates.

During this plan, we have two classes. A base Remaining class plus a derived Human class. The derived class inherits with the foundation class.

Net, we'd produce an item for this. The object would've an ID of for instance one. Secondly, we'd assign a reputation of ".Internet" given that the name with the Tutorial. The ID worth of one and also the title of ".Net" will be saved as being a residence get more info of the object.

The moment published you may then compile This system for machine which might deliver an installer bundle that you could then install over the product.

Yet one more instance which shows how foundation-class constructor known as when developing occasions of the derived class:

Managed memory can not be explicitly freed; alternatively, it's quickly rubbish collected. Rubbish assortment addresses the issue of memory leaks by releasing the programmer of duty for releasing memory that is now not necessary. Exception[edit]

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Csharp Programming Language No Further a Mystery”

Leave a Reply